Senior Athletic Trainer Salary in Riverside, CA: $94,418 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of athletic trainers working in Riverside, CA —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$94,418/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-9091. Strip back Riverside's price premium (BEA RPP 106.4, 6% above national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$88,704 in average-cost America. The 13%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Salary Trajectory for Athletic Trainers in Riverside (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 4.63%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$77,670 | Actual |
| 2020 | $79,340 | Actual |
| 2021 | $77,960 | Actual |
| 2022 | $80,580 | Actual |
| 2023 | $79,710 | Actual |
| 2024 | $85,270 | Actual |
| 2025 | $90,240 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$94,418 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$98,790 | Projected |
Top-earning athletic trainers (90th percentile) in Riverside saw their compensation grow 16.2% from $77,670 in 2019 to $90,240 in 2025, based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for this metropolitan area. At a 4.63% annual growth rate, senior-level pay is projected to reach $98,790 by 2027, reflecting continued demand for clinical expertise and expanded-function credentials.

Maximizing Your Athletic Trainer Earnings in Riverside
While all athletic trainers in Riverside benefit from competitive compensation, the landscape varies considerably based on specialization and employer type. For instance, those involved in professional sports, such as the NFL or NBA, often command the highest salaries, far exceeding their counterparts in secondary education or outpatient clinics. Senior athletic trainers at the NCAA level similarly earn more, particularly at Division I institutions. Additionally, positions in industrial or ergonomic settings tend to yield higher wages—sometimes 30-50% more than traditional athletic training roles. Leadership opportunities, such as head athletic trainer positions or faculty roles in AT programs, often come with increased responsibilities and financially rewarding contracts. Advanced qualifications, including a master's degree and specialty certifications like CSCS or OCS-AT, significantly enhance earning potential in this competitive job market. Non-salary incentives, from job setting to event stipends, can also impact overall compensation for senior athletic trainers in Riverside.
